Web31 okt. 2024 · Diet for Diverticulosis. Eat a high-fiber diet when you have diverticulosis. Fiber softens the stool and helps prevent constipation. It also can help decrease pressure in the colon and help prevent flare-ups of diverticulitis. High-fiber foods include: Beans and legumes; Bran, whole wheat bread and whole grain cereals such as oatmeal; Brown and ... It is advisable to cook mashed potatoes and … WebWhat causes diverticular disease isn’t known. Not eating enough fibre is thought to be one reason. A low-fibre diet leads to increased pressure inside the bowel, especially during the straining motion of passing a stool. This increased pressure causes the diverticula to form in weaker areas in the bowel. WebFatty foods, such as anything fried, can also cause constipation, worsening diverticular disease. Web14 aug. 2024 · Limiting fiber rests the bowel and allows it to heal. Moderate- to high-fiber foods should be avoided on this diet, which is usually continued until inflammation has subsided. Foods to avoid while on a low-fiber diet that may aggravate diverticulitis include: -- Beans and raw or lightly cooked vegetables. -- Whole grains and whole-grain products. WebDietary treatment of diverticular disease with a high fibre diet: The following table gives some examples of high fibre foods to include in your diet when not experiencing a flare up. If your diet is currently low in fibre then it is advisable to increase fibre gradually; aim to introduce 1-2 new high fibre foods per week.
